Goods imports in Tajikistan
Tajikistan: Goods imports was 7.45 billion BoP, current US$ in 2025. ▲ Rising
Goods imports in Tajikistan, 2002–2025
Source: Balance of Payments Statistics Yearbook and data files, International Monetary Fund (IMF). Measured in BoP, current US$.
Analysis
In 2025, goods imports in Tajikistan stood at 7.45 billion BoP, current US$. That is the highest value across all 24 years on record.
That represents a change of up 25.5% on the previous year and up 160.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, goods imports in Tajikistan peaked at 7.45 billion BoP, current US$ in 2025 and was at its lowest, 822.90 million BoP, current US$, in 2002.
Tajikistan ranks 122nd of 199 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 24 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 1.79 billion BoP, current US$ | 822.90 million BoP, current US$ | 3.43 billion BoP, current US$ | 8 |
| 2010s | 3.26 billion BoP, current US$ | 2.39 billion BoP, current US$ | 4.56 billion BoP, current US$ | 10 |
| 2020s | 4.93 billion BoP, current US$ | 2.72 billion BoP, current US$ | 7.45 billion BoP, current US$ | 6 |

About this data
Imports of goods occur when there are changes in the economic ownership of goods from non-residents to residents of the compiling economy, irrespective of physical movement of goods across national borders.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This indicator is expressed in United States dollars.
